The creation process itself is a delightful blend of machine precision and hands-on craft. While your cutting machine handles the perfect spiral cut, the assembly is where your personal touch comes in. For paper flowers, a quilling tool becomes your best ally, allowing you to roll the spiral tightly and efficiently. The process is intuitive: anchor the end, roll steadily to the center, and secure with a dot of hot glue. For felt flowers, the material’s thickness calls for a slight adjustment—tweezers provide the necessary grip to start and maintain a tight roll, resulting in a denser, more substantial bloom. This hybrid approach—machine-cut, hand-assembled—yields a final product with character and depth that purely machine-made items often lack.

Practical Tips for Flawless Floral Projects
To get the most out of your Felt Flower Templates SVGs, start with material selection. Standard craft felt works, but for a more luxurious finish, consider wool-blend or acrylic felt with a tighter weave. For paper, medium-weight cardstock holds its shape beautifully. When cutting, always do a test cut on a scrap piece of your chosen material to fine-tune your machine’s settings for a clean, precise spiral.
Assembly is where patience pays off. If using a quilling tool, ensure the initial end is securely slotted. Roll with consistent, gentle tension. For felt, keep those tweezers close—the initial grip is crucial for a tight center. A low-temp hot glue gun is ideal for securing the base, as it sets quickly without saturating the felt. Finally, think about composition. A single flower is lovely, but clusters of three or five at varying sizes create dynamic, professional arrangements. Don’t be afraid to mix colors and textures from your felt stash for a more organic, garden-inspired look.
